25–32A motor breaker, 50kA @ 600V

Moeller PKZM4-32 motor protection circuit breaker featuring screw terminal connection. Engineered for motor protection with an adjustable thermal overload release from 25–32A. Rated to handle short-circuit currents up to 50kA at 600V. Allows backup protection with current limiting fuses or circuit breakers rated up to 600A, with a short-circuit release rating of 350A. Ideal for robust industrial motor control and protection applications.

  • Technical Specifications
Model PKZM4-32
Connection Type Screw Terminal
Rated Operating Voltage 600V
Overload Release Range 25–32A
Short-Circuit Breaking Capacity 50kA @ 600V
Short Circuit Release 350A
Maximum Backup Fuse (CL) 600A
Maximum Backup Circuit Breaker (CL) 600A
Trip Type Thermal-Magnetic
